The Hidden Costs of a Messy Home

We’ve all been there—a pile of laundry left unfolded, dishes stacked in the sink, or a countertop cluttered with mail and random knickknacks. It’s easy to let things slide when life gets busy, but the cost of a messy home often goes beyond what meets the eye. From financial impacts to emotional strain, here’s how clutter and disorganization may be costing more than you realize.


1. The Health Toll: When Dust and Clutter Become a Breeding Ground


A messy home can harbor dust, allergens, and even mold, which can lead to respiratory issues, allergies, and skin irritations. Cluttered spaces can also make it harder to clean effectively, creating a haven for pests like ants or rodents.


Health connections to consider:

• Increased exposure to dust mites can exacerbate asthma and allergies.

• Stress from clutter can lead to higher cortisol levels, affecting your immune system.


Solution: Regular deep cleaning and decluttering can make your home a healthier place to live, reducing the risk of illness and improving indoor air quality.


2. Time is Money: The Hidden Cost of Searching


How often do you lose time looking for misplaced items in your home? Whether it’s a set of keys, a bill you need to pay, or that one missing shoe, a cluttered home can waste hours of your life.


Consider this: If you spend just 10 minutes a day searching for lost items, that adds up to over 60 hours a year!


Solution: Implement organization systems for high-use items, such as a designated basket for keys and mail. A clean and organized home is an investment in your productivity.


3. Financial Strain: When Clutter Equals Overspending


A disorganized home can lead to unnecessary expenses. Ever bought something you already had but couldn’t find? Or perhaps you’ve forgotten about food in the back of the fridge or pantry until it expired.


Examples of financial waste:

• Duplicate purchases due to lost items.

• Wasted groceries because of poor kitchen organization.

• Repair costs for neglected maintenance (e.g., clogged HVAC filters hidden in messy storage areas).


Solution: An organized space helps you see what you have and avoid unnecessary purchases.


4. Relationships Under Stress


Clutter doesn’t just affect your physical space—it can also create tension in your relationships. Studies show that messy environments can heighten stress levels, which may lead to arguments about responsibilities or feelings of being overwhelmed.


Common conflicts include:

• Unequal division of cleaning duties.

• Feeling embarrassed to host guests.

• General irritability due to a chaotic environment.


Solution: A cleaner home can create a calmer atmosphere, fostering better communication and reducing stress in relationships.


5. Emotional Weight: The Mental Burden of Messiness


A messy home doesn’t just affect your physical space—it takes up mental space, too. Clutter has been linked to feelings of anxiety, overwhelm, and even depression. When your home feels chaotic, it’s harder to relax and recharge, leaving you perpetually stressed.


Thought to reflect on: Is your messy home keeping you from living the life you want to lead? Whether it’s hosting friends, spending time with family, or simply enjoying a quiet evening, clutter may be robbing you of joy.


Turning the Tide: Small Steps to a Cleaner Life


Ready to take control of the hidden costs of messiness? Here are a few simple tips:

1. Start small: Tackle one area at a time—like a drawer, countertop, or closet.

2. Create habits: Spend just 10 minutes a day tidying up to prevent messes from piling up.

3. Get help: Sometimes, the best way to reclaim your time and peace of mind is to bring in professionals.


Conclusion: Investing in a Clean, Clutter-Free Life


The hidden costs of a messy home—health problems, wasted time, financial losses, and emotional strain—add up over time. By making cleanliness and organization a priority, you can reduce stress, improve your well-being, and even save money.
